The Honeywell MP516A1087 Pneumatic Unit Ventilator Damper Actuator is a heavy-duty, rolling-diaphragm actuator designed for proportional control of unit ventilator dampers. Engineered for reliability in institutional HVAC systems, this spring return pneumatic actuator features an 11 square inch effective diaphragm area and a versatile 2-1/8 to 2-1/2 inch stroke length. It operates on a 3-12 PSI spring range with a specific hesitation sequence: the lever arm moves to the minimum position between 0-3 PSI, hesitates from 3-8 PSI to allow for precise sequencing, and completes the full stroke between 8-12 PSI. Built to withstand environment extremes, it handles temperatures from -20 to 160°F and utilizes 1/8" NPT air connections for standard field-serviceable pneumatic installations. This model is functionally identical to the MP516A1087/U, ensuring a direct drop-in replacement for Honeywell damper motor repair and maintenance in school or office ventilation units.

Key Technical Benefits
  • Precise Sequencing: Built-in hesitation range (3-8 PSI) allows for coordinated control of outdoor and return air dampers without extra relays.
  • Robust Construction: The 11 sq. in. diaphragm provides consistent torque and linear force throughout the entire 2-1/2 inch stroke.
  • Environmental Resilience: Rated for high-humidity environments (5-95% RH) and wide temperature swings common in mechanical rooms.
  • Easy Integration: Standard 1/8" NPT ports and a universal lever arm design simplify the replacement of legacy unit ventilator actuators.
  • Fail-Safe Operation: Mechanical spring return ensures the damper returns to a known safety position upon loss of control air pressure.
Common Questions

What is the difference between the MP516A1087 and the MP516A1087/U?
There is no functional or technical difference; the "/U" suffix simply denotes a master-pack or universal trade version of the same Honeywell factory component.

Can this actuator be used in high-heat applications?
Yes, the unit is rated for ambient operating temperatures up to 160°F, making it suitable for unit ventilators located near steam or hot water coils.

How does the hesitation feature work in a sequence of operation?
The actuator is designed to hold its position during the 3-8 PSI pressure change, which is typically used to allow a secondary cooling or heating valve to modulate before the damper fully opens or closes.
